500 | _aReprint of the 1926 ed. published by World Pub. Co., Cleveland. | ||
500 | _aWilliam Hone's collection first published in 1820 under title "The Apocryphal New Testament", incorporating the translations of Jeremiah Jones for the Apocryphal books and of Archbishop Wake for the Apostolic Fathers. cf. M. R. James. The Apocryphal New Testament, p. xv. | ||
